Sell my house fast Richfield: the speed and the cost

Richfield is central Utah's crossroads, the county seat and the biggest town for an hour in any direction along I-70. The houses are older, honest, and affordable, and the buyer pool is thin enough that a listing can outlast the season it started in. Investors from the Wasatch Front rarely make the drive.

When people search sell my house fast Richfield, they are usually not shopping for the top of the market. Something has a date on it: a foreclosure notice, an estate to settle, a move that will not wait, a tenant situation that has run its course. What a cash offer does is compress the whole sale into one decision. We look at the house once, put a number in writing within 24 hours, and the number already includes the condition, so nothing gets renegotiated after an inspection.

The trade-off is the same one we state on every page of this site: our offer is below full retail, because the repairs, the cleanout, the carrying costs, and the resale risk move to us. If your Richfield house is in good shape and you can give a listing two or three months, an agent will usually net you more, and we will tell you exactly that on the phone. Questions Richfield sellers ask

How fast can I actually sell my house in Richfield?

The offer arrives in writing within 24 hours of your call or form. If the title is clean, closing takes about seven days from acceptance. If you need longer, you pick the date, up to sixty days out. The slowest part of a cash sale is usually the seller deciding, and that part is yours to take as long as you like.

Do you buy Richfield houses in any condition?

Yes. We buy houses Richfield owners have written off: houses that need a roof, a furnace, or a foundation repair. Fire and water damage. Hoarder houses, full garages, and properties with tenants in place. The condition is priced into the written offer up front, which is why nothing changes after the walkthrough. What we do not do is pay full retail for it, and we say that plainly before you commit to anything.

How does the closing work in Sevier County?

The closing runs through a local title company, the same as any Utah sale. They search the title, clear anything owed against the property out of the sale proceeds, and wire you the balance. We pay the closing costs, there is no commission, and the offer amount is the amount that reaches you, less only what was already owed on the house.

Is a cash sale the right choice for my Richfield house?

Not always, and we will say so. If the house is in good condition and your timeline is loose, listing with an agent usually nets more after fees and time. A cash sale wins when the calendar or the condition is the problem: a deadline you did not choose, repairs you do not want to fund, or a sale you need certain rather than probable.
